Day 20. Syterskalet to Hemavan (finish)
It was a grey cold morning when I packed up for the last time on the Kungsleden for a relatively short days walk.

Just down the valley and a climb over to the top of the cable car that comes up from Hemavan.

It was a good walk with lovely views again with the bigger hills behind covered by cloud. I was sorry to be leaving these beautiful hills behind and thought that a Canadian girl that I met near the beginning maybe had the right idea.

Her plan was to walk the trail from Abisco to Hemavan then turn around and walk back to Abisco, I did think about it.

The walk down through the woods to the visitor centre and official start/finish of the Kungsleden was through various bits of ski parafinalia that you only see on bare hillsides in Scotland.

I had lunch in a restaurant above the supermarket and considered my travel options.

There was an expensive flight tomorrow or a cheaper but considerably slower route by bus and train to Stockholm where I am planning to spend a few days seeing the sights.

I decided on the bus/train option. Seven hours on the bus to Ă–stersund then a sleeper train Stockholm which arrives at the ungodly time of 05.05.

I also booked two nights in central Stockholm and one at the airport before flying to London the next day so I will have plenty of time to explore.

Total distance walked 414km.
Total ascent 8265m.
